    Yesterday I had the opportunity to drive a brand new Phoenix 921 with the new Mercury 250 4-stroke. Was very impressed with the motor and it really has a great sound. There was half a tank of gas, me and nothing else in the boat. Made it to 74gps and then it got real squirly and scared the crap out of me. I have never ran a boat with a hydraulic jackplate and was just wondering what I might have been able to change to keep that from happening. It was down lower in the water almost on its lowest setting at 4 according to the gauge.
